TTD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2026 in Review

679 of the 8,279 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Trade Desk (TTD) for Q2 2026, worth a combined $6.81B — down 19% from $8.43B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 191 funds closed out of TTD and 110 opened new positions — a net loss of 81 holders — while 258 trimmed existing stakes and 222 added.

The largest buyer was Jericho Capital Asset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$200M. The largest seller was State Street, cutting an estimated $290M.
